Getting rid of unwanted hair is an age-old issue, with long-term hair removal being particularly challenging.
Alma’s SHR hair removal method uses groundbreaking technology to offer a simple, one-stop solution for truly effective hair removal.

SHR’s unique gradual heating method effectively damages the hair follicles while avoiding injury to the surrounding skin. The sweeping In-motionTM delivery technique keeps the laser in constant motion ensuring full coverage.

Simultaneous contact cooling prevents burns and allows for more comfortable treatment and a specialized applicator allows you to treat large areas in less time.

Whether you have light, dark or tanned skin, coarse or fine hair, Alma’s hair removal solutions achieve maximum results for all areas of the body with treatments that are safe, quick and best of all- virtually painless.
